LTC6900IS5#TRPBF Information
LTC6900IS5#TRPBF by Analog Devices Inc is a Voltage Controlled Oscillator.
Voltage Controlled Oscillators are under the broader part category of Oscillators.
Oscillators are electronic components that produce sine or square waves in order to convert signals. Read more about Oscillators on our Oscillators part category page.

Part Details for LTC6900IS5#TRPBF
LTC6900IS5#TRPBF Part Data Attributes
|
|
LTC6900IS5#TRPBF
Analog Devices Inc
Buy Now
Datasheet
|
Compare Parts:
LTC6900IS5#TRPBF
Analog Devices Inc
Voltage Controlled Oscillator, 0.1MHz Min, 20MHz Max
|
| Pbfree Code | No | |
| Rohs Code | Yes | |
| Part Life Cycle Code | Active | |
| Package Description | Tsot-23, 5 Pin | |
| Pin Count | 5 | |
| Manufacturer Package Code | 05-08-1635 | |
| Reach Compliance Code | Compliant | |
| ECCN Code | EAR99 | |
| HTS Code | 8542.39.00.01 | |
| Additional Feature | Tri-State; Enable/Disable Function | |
| Frequency Adjustment-Mechanical | No | |
| Frequency Stability | 2.5% | |
| JESD-609 Code | e3 | |
| Mounting Feature | Surface Mount | |
| Number of Terminals | 5 | |
| Operating Frequency-Max | 20 Mhz | |
| Operating Frequency-Min | 0.1 Mhz | |
| Operating Temperature-Max | 85 °C | |
| Operating Temperature-Min | -40 °C | |
| Oscillator Type | Voltage Controlled Oscillator | |
| Output Load | 5 Kohm, 5 Pf | |
| Output Low Current-Max | 4 Ma | |
| Package Body Material | Plastic/Epoxy | |
| Package Equivalence Code | TSOP5/6,.11,37 | |
| Physical Dimension | 2.9mm X 1.75mm X 1.0mm | |
| Supply Current-Max | 1.2 Ma | |
| Supply Voltage-Max | 5.5 V | |
| Supply Voltage-Min | 2.7 V | |
| Surface Mount | Yes | |
| Symmetry-Max | 55/45 % | |
| Terminal Finish | Matte Tin (Sn) - Annealed |
